Aarti (AARTIPHARM.NS) quarterly results | analyst sentiment and broader market trends remain in focus. Aarti Pharmalabs reported EPS of ₹19.25 for the second quarter of fiscal 2026. Revenue stood at ₹1,819.44 crore, a significant decline of 13.98% year-on-year. The stock reacted negatively on the NSE, falling by 3.36%, reflecting investor disappointment with the top-line contraction.

The key business driver for the quarter was persistent pricing pressure in the global API market, particularly in export-oriented segments. Aarti Pharmalabs’ revenue of ₹1,819.44 crore, down from ~₹2,115 crore in the same quarter last year, indicates a slowdown in both volume and realisations. Despite the revenue drop, the company managed to report an EPS of ₹19.25, which may suggest improved operational efficiencies or a favorable product mix that supported margins. The company’s core API and intermediate portfolio could have seen stable demand from regulated markets, but competition from low-cost producers likely weighed on pricing. Segment-wise, export revenues may have been impacted by currency headwinds and inventory destocking by global pharma clients. Cost control measures, including raw material sourcing and manufacturing optimisation, might have helped protect profitability. However, gross margin trends were not explicitly disclosed, and the sustainability of the EPS level remains contingent on revenue recovery. The NSE stock reaction of -3.36% indicates that the market viewed the revenue miss unfavorably, despite the healthy EPS print. The lack of an EPS estimate makes it difficult to gauge a surprise, but the sharp top-line decline likely overshadowed any profit-level stability. Analyst views are likely mixed; some may highlight the company’s ability to maintain EPS, while others will flag the revenue erosion as a structural concern. Key factors to watch in coming quarters include order book trends from US and European clients, new product launches, and margin trajectory. Investors will also pay attention to management commentary on demand recovery and any changes to the capital allocation policy. A sustained revenue turnaround would be critical for the stock to regain momentum, while continued weakness could lead to further downside pressure. The company’s balance sheet strength and niche API positioning may serve as long-term positives, but near-term volatility appears probable.
